Class La Vendee/0201/21-001 (Locobase 15499)

Data from SACM diagram No 21 from Societe Alsacienne de Constructions Mecaniques from locomotive book supplied by Dany Machi up at [] as

Diagrammes des machines SACM construites a GRAFENSTADEN (October 2007). Works numbers 357-360 in 1865.

This quartet of leading coupled-axle arrived as the first motive power for this west-central department in France.Changing fortunes in the mid-1870s led to the La Vendee combining with nine other failing railways to form the Chemins de Fer de l'État.

Renumbered as 0201-0204, the four engines served the Etat for far longer than they did the Vendee and even earned a new 21.001 class ID in 1909. A year later, Etat retired the 21-003 after 45 years in service. 21.001-002 followed three years later, and 21.004 closed out the class in 1917.
